| getThemes() |  | 0% | | n/a | 1 | 1 | 9 | 9 | 1 | 1 |
| deleteTheme(long) |   | 34% | | n/a | 0 | 1 | 5 | 8 | 0 | 1 |
| lambda$findThemes$4(String, Optional, Optional, ArrayList, Optional, Optional, EntityManager) |   | 94% |   | 77% | 5 | 14 | 6 | 49 | 0 | 1 |
| updateTheme(Theme) |   | 47% | | n/a | 0 | 1 | 3 | 5 | 0 | 1 |
| countThemes() |   | 69% | | n/a | 0 | 1 | 3 | 7 | 0 | 1 |
| getTheme(long) |   | 64% | | n/a | 0 | 1 | 3 | 8 | 0 | 1 |
| lambda$deleteTheme$6(long)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| lambda$getThemes$2(ThemeDto)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| updateTheme(Theme, ThemeDto) |  | 100% |  | 100% | 0 | 2 | 0 | 21 | 0 | 1 |
| lambda$updateTheme$5(Theme, EntityManager) |  | 100% |  | 100% | 0 | 3 | 0 | 11 | 0 | 1 |
| getThemeDtoQuery(long) |  |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 |
| findThemes(Optional, Optional, ArrayList, Optional, Optional)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| lambda$deleteTheme$7(long, EntityManager) |  |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 |
| activate(ComponentContext) |  | 100% | | n/a | 0 | 1 | 0 | 4 | 0 | 1 |
| lambda$getTheme$1(long) |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| lambda$findThemes$3(ThemeDto) |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| lambda$getTheme$0(ThemeDto) |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| setEntityManagerFactory(EntityManagerFactory)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| setDBSessionFactory(DBSessionFactory)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| setSecurityService(SecurityService)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| setUserDirectoryService(UserDirectoryService) |  | 100% | | n/a | 0 | 1 | 0 | 2 | 0 | 1 |
| static {...} |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|
| ThemesServiceDatabaseImpl() |  | 100% | | n/a | 0 | 1 | 0 | 1 | 0 | 1 |